Strawberry Cheesecake Chia Pudding

A quick and easy dessert that combines the flavors of strawberry cheesecake with the health benefits of chia seeds. Perfect for warm weather and kids love it!
Prep Time 15 minutes
Total Time 4 hours
Servings: 2 servings
Course: Dessert, Snack
Cuisine: American
Calories: 300

Ingredients
  

For the Pudding
  • 3 tablespoons chia seeds These will expand to create texture.
  • 1 cup fresh strawberries Make sure they are ripe and sweet.
  • 4 tablespoons cream cheese Should be at room temperature for easy mixing.
  • 1 cup milk Almond milk, coconut milk, or regular milk works.
  • 2 tablespoons honey or maple syrup Adjust sweetness based on strawberry ripeness.
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ract Adds great flavor.

Method
 

Preparation
  1. Start by placing 3 tablespoons of chia seeds into your bowl or jar.
  2. Wash and hull 1 cup of fresh strawberries, then chop them into small pieces.
  3. Add 4 tablespoons of softened cream cheese to the bowl with the chia seeds.
  4. Pour in 1 cup of your milk choice.
  5. Stir in 2 tablespoons of honey or maple syrup, adjusting sweetness as needed.
  6. Add 1 teaspoon of vanilla extract and mix everything thoroughly to avoid chunks.
  7. Let the mixture sit for a few minutes to mix further.
  8. Cover and refrigerate for at least 4 hours (preferably overnight) until thickened.

Notes

For a tropical twist, try adding shredded coconut or a dollop of whipped cream as a topping. This pudding can also be enjoyed for breakfast!
